SecuriLock®
The system helps prevent your vehiclefrom starting unless you use a coded keyprogrammed to your vehicle. Using thewrong key may prevent your vehicle fromstarting

FORD C MAX ENERGI 2017 User Guide Avoid these actions because they reduceyour fuel economy:
•Avoid sudden or hard accelerations anddecelerations. Accelerate and slowdown in a smooth, moderate fashion.
